Output add56f80337143bdec6f3ab6411fd6bf687c34e847516ebfab52b2f1e4072a08:0

value
3477500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70c6fef739f75ba6472c311733cd0a5c7439ac38 OP_EQUAL
address
3ByKzWZQ69TS4Ba4AUdaoxNSAtYju85c3K
transaction
add56f80337143bdec6f3ab6411fd6bf687c34e847516ebfab52b2f1e4072a08
confirmations
126548
spent
true